postponed on its release till after the success of return of the jedi,this cracking film quickly went in and out of the cinema.which is a shame as its a really good fantasy tale of dark versus light.good effects and a who`s who of spot the brits along with james horners stirring score make this a must for devotees of fantasy films.recommended.

Opening shot and that great James Horner score.
From then until the end you are taken on a mystical quest to save a young girl, from an alien invader.
Lots of soon to be stars appear in this film. Its got great special effects and a good story and a great musical score.
Krull keeps you watching, its perfect family entertainment, but also collectable for movie buff's who like good scifi.
This Dvd contains not only the film but a making of and shows you the comic strip of the film.
Its a well deserved watch and buy for any collection.
